国产精品乱码一区-性开放网站-少妇又紧又爽视频-西西大胆午夜人体视频-国产极品一区-欧美成人tv-四虎av在线-国产无遮挡无码视频免费软件-中文字幕亚洲乱码熟女一区二区-日产精品一区二区三区在线观看-亚洲国产亚综合在线区-五月婷婷综合色-亚洲日本视频在线观看-97精品人人妻人人-久久久久久一区二区三区四区别墅-www.免费av-波多野结衣绝顶大高潮-日本在线a一区视频高清视频-强美女免费网站在线视频-亚洲永久免费

 找回密碼
 注冊會員

QQ登錄

只需一步,快速開始

搜索
查看: 6140|回復(fù): 19

AUTOCAD VBA的宏 ,求助高手

[復(fù)制鏈接]
1#
發(fā)表于 2012-5-21 17:09:56 | 只看該作者 |倒序瀏覽 |閱讀模式
真心求這么段參數(shù)化繪圖程序   感謝各位的幫助~!!

本帖子中包含更多資源

您需要 登錄 才可以下載或查看,沒有賬號?注冊會員

×
回復(fù)

使用道具 舉報

2#
發(fā)表于 2012-5-21 20:03:55 | 只看該作者
本帖最后由 韋編三絕 于 2012-5-21 20:05 編輯 ; S9 B( x4 Y/ w
* ?/ q6 s7 y* F& u1 {+ h7 b% e
這么簡單的東西,建議樓主用lisp即可搞定,無需用vba。
: z; U8 b2 G0 ?, C$ _但我已多年不碰,早忘記光了。
3#
發(fā)表于 2012-5-21 20:41:43 | 只看該作者
會用A utoCAD的話'這些應(yīng)該不難
4#
發(fā)表于 2012-5-21 20:56:07 | 只看該作者
我曾經(jīng)有那么一種想研究VBA和lisp的沖動
3 L" \& l( \' w, V* C1 y% Q* \一想,輸入幾個數(shù)字,圖形就出來了,多好/ Z6 V$ s' W0 l4 R
可是后來又一想
  a3 c, s3 Q4 p5 k( |  V我需要自動出圖的圖形不多,標(biāo)準(zhǔn)件直接由畫圖軟件生產(chǎn)的. O( j  n  X% o( L
真到學(xué)有所成能自動畫圖的時候,要花多少時間?能省多少時間?5 O! @! g# Q' }( F+ ~
來回一算,得了,在編程的門檻上往里一瞥,扭頭走了, z6 H( U+ A6 d! }! x# O* k6 u" [
想來,當(dāng)時能鉆研個入門,也許也是不錯的,因為,沒鉆研,時間也就這么過來了
5#
發(fā)表于 2012-5-21 21:01:49 | 只看該作者
扯淡完我班門弄斧一下,說一下我的笨辦法6 r! L3 h) K3 a- i
1.在EXCEL里填好公式,把各個數(shù)據(jù)的關(guān)系搞好。這樣,每次畫之前,把已知數(shù)據(jù)一輸入,繪圖尺寸自動生成1 R/ P9 @; z) z5 Z" j) r& Y
2,照1中的數(shù)據(jù)畫一個齒(這個大家都會吧)。。。7 a. t/ Q0 m. o% B. Y
3,陣列一下(這個大家也都會吧)。。。。。# I+ h) R) U" C: s' t1 G

% {2 g) l3 F2 j# j6 \* B* {& n  p, l呵呵,就是這個笨辦法啊

點評

游客
  發(fā)表于 2012-5-23 11:21
性價比最高的辦法。  發(fā)表于 2012-5-23 11:21

評分

參與人數(shù) 1威望 +20 收起 理由
老鷹 + 20 熱心助人,專業(yè)精湛!

查看全部評分

6#
 樓主| 發(fā)表于 2012-5-21 21:29:00 | 只看該作者
愧疚  愧疚~!!!記得當(dāng)年畢業(yè)設(shè)計做的就是  《VB程序開發(fā)齒輪滾刀參數(shù)化繪制工具》。。。。時光流逝  轉(zhuǎn)眼而立之年  一路走來都是在邊揀邊棄 學(xué)習(xí)了解了新的知識同時也忘卻了一些最基本理論知識。。。。就好比CAD一般  我們最早要自己畫圖框,畫螺栓 畫螺母再到后來出現(xiàn)了塊  再到后來出現(xiàn)了那么多標(biāo)準(zhǔn)化插件。。。現(xiàn)如今 作為工程技術(shù)人員 在不去翻書情況下又有幾個還能用圖板,三角板,圓規(guī)去畫出個橢圓來。。。還幾個記得空間投影幾何。。。。。   無奈啊~!!!
7#
發(fā)表于 2012-5-21 22:11:17 | 只看該作者
別想那么難。真心編的話,lisp應(yīng)該不超過50行。! F) P  K+ O, ~( Q' r  q% S
其實你只需要計算9個點的坐標(biāo)而已,鋸片圓心點、直線的兩端點、兩個圓弧的圓心及起點終點。
, A/ J) @$ S, {3 @8 c7 Z2 F/ W$ C然后用三個繪圖命令,再加一個陣列命令就搞定了。4 S  [! _4 o+ ]5 [2 L8 L
起步方法是編寫一條直線命令,然后測試一下,成功了,就以此為基礎(chǔ),慢慢衍生開來。
; _( U' G2 Q# ~6 q其實大型程序都是從一行最簡單的代碼衍生出來的。0 c" p+ r1 h- \7 T
給個以前的例子,樓主參考吧。我是不想再研究這個了,太累了。
+ H) Z% N; i" Y3 X, F/ W3 O解壓到e盤,然后在cad命令欄輸入第一個命令即可。
! ~' J1 t0 d' q3 _8 B# c8 Y7 x+ w" Z4 e' v( ~" I

本帖子中包含更多資源

您需要 登錄 才可以下載或查看,沒有賬號?注冊會員

×

點評

游客
  發(fā)表于 2012-5-26 07:40
都是高手啊,我還只停留在現(xiàn)有的基礎(chǔ)上。從未想過二次開發(fā)  發(fā)表于 2012-5-26 07:40
難者不會 會者不難 幫個手吧!  發(fā)表于 2012-5-22 19:42

評分

參與人數(shù) 1威望 +30 收起 理由
老鷹 + 30 熱心助人,專業(yè)精湛!

查看全部評分

8#
發(fā)表于 2012-5-22 09:58:14 | 只看該作者
不會的小白路過幫頂                             
9#
發(fā)表于 2012-5-24 00:08:05 | 只看該作者
本帖最后由 韋編三絕 于 2012-5-24 00:12 編輯 : x- ~3 f  J0 L
' O% P& v0 S  F
鋸片lisp程序。  R1 M8 o3 r7 B
在cad里面輸入 appload 加載此文件,再輸入 dejp,看提示一步步執(zhí)行。! Y$ R5 u6 N# m' b
推薦測試參數(shù):: |8 ]! T5 h+ U3 b
中心點:隨便點
; z8 ^: d# b" t' J0 U8 s直徑:100
* X& A8 x/ k2 d齒數(shù):20
5 c7 y( t  g0 Z1 c, s前角:0.31 s5 c: M3 J3 V8 x
后角;0.3
% w- L: Q; A6 Y* J然后手動畫圓弧3,看提示,注意切點位置,點不好就畫不出來。
% G% j( v3 v* \6 a( U) c+ [然后看提示,手動選擇圓弧2頂部一點,再手動選擇圓弧3底部一點以打斷。
+ u" M  x2 e  Z) Y自動陣列,完成。
7 S1 X* n5 A" u: D- d) Y丟了幾年,再揀起來挺費力,沒精力給您做成自動檔的了,湊合用吧,半自動也挺快的。
/ F8 R/ m7 l# P& n- c另外您給的數(shù)據(jù),槽底半徑和槽深度重復(fù)了,我只以槽底半徑為準(zhǔn),忽略深度。
' U: i6 M+ P5 a1 \0 s1 q* F& |2 d3 h' |( |+ `
7 E7 V% g7 f' c1 b' c- J

# I7 e% {( }% j; S& \
. y, I6 i! d. N7 h

本帖子中包含更多資源

您需要 登錄 才可以下載或查看,沒有賬號?注冊會員

×

點評

游客
  發(fā)表于 2012-5-25 21:48
恩公啊 恩公!!!!!  發(fā)表于 2012-5-25 21:48
10#
發(fā)表于 2012-5-24 00:31:20 | 只看該作者
論壇里的高手還真不少!cad我剛?cè)腴T
您需要登錄后才可以回帖 登錄 | 注冊會員

本版積分規(guī)則

Archiver|手機版|小黑屋|機械社區(qū) ( 京ICP備10217105號-1,京ICP證050210號,浙公網(wǎng)安備33038202004372號 )

GMT+8, 2025-9-10 22:13 , Processed in 0.076789 second(s), 21 queries , Gzip On.

Powered by Discuz! X3.5 Licensed

© 2001-2025 Discuz! Team.

快速回復(fù) 返回頂部 返回列表